NUS Launches $150M Fund to Boost Tech Startups

Story summary
- The National University of Singapore (NUS) has introduced a S$150 million Venture Capital Programme to aid early-stage tech startups.
- NUS will allocate S$50 million to chosen VC firms and S$100 million to an autonomous fund for its affiliated startups.
- This initiative seeks to bridge funding gaps in Asia, where VC investments have dropped to a decade low of S$85 billion.
- The program emphasizes support for high-potential ventures, offering mentorship and fostering strategic partnerships.
